JetBlue mimics US rivals by adding no-frills fare class

Bloomberg JetBlue Airways Corp. will offer its own version of a basic economy fare, saying its “success is at risk” if it doesn’t match the discounted, no-extras tickets being sold by larger rivals. The change will be part of a broader shakeup of JetBlue’s fare system that will debut next year, President Joanna Geraghty told airline employees in a message. …

Southeast Asia could hit $5 trillion growth mark

Bloomberg Southeast Asia’s been home to almost half of the biggest growth drivers in the past half-century. To keep investors interested, it’ll have to make the right moves across technology, education and infrastructure, according to Diaan-Yi Lin, a senior partner at McKinsey & Co.
